The iconic Pentagon held the esteemed title of the world’s largest office building for decades. However, the crown has now been claimed by a remarkable structure situated in the heart of Gujarat’s Surat – the Surat Diamond Bourse.
This architectural marvel is the pulsating hub for diamond trading, bringing together over 65,000 professionals, including skilled cutters, expert polishers, and astute traders, in what is aptly being hailed as a “one-stop destination” for the global diamond industry.
Surat, known as the diamond capital of world, has earned its reputation by contributing to 90 percent of the world’s polished diamonds. A fitting location for such a grand venture, the city stands tall as a symbol of excellence and ingenuity in the field of gemstone craftsmanship.
The Surat Diamond Bourse (SBD), standing 15 stories tall and sprawling over 35 acres of pristine land, features a distinctive design consisting of nine interconnected rectangular structures, all united by a central spine. The complex spans an awe-inspiring 7.1 million square feet of floor space, providing an extensive arena for diamond businesses to flourish.

The construction of this astounding edifice took an impressive four years to complete, a testament to the dedication and hard work invested in creating this architectural marvel.
The Surat Diamond Bourse has been thoughtfully designed by the Indian architecture firm Morphogenesis, which won an international design competition to undertake this prestigious project. What sets this diamond trading haven apart is its commitment to cater to every need of its occupants and visitors. In addition to its business-focused ambiance, the complex boasts an expansive recreational zone and a parking area that spans across 20 lakh square feet.
It is essential to note that the Surat Diamond Bourse is more than just a commercial entity; it is a not-for-profit organisation promoted by the SDB Diamond Bourse, a company registered under Section 8 of the Companies Act, 2013. This underscores the institution’s altruistic purpose, prioritising the establishment and promotion of a thriving Diamond Bourse in Surat, Gujarat.
The promoters of this mega structure humbly shared that surpassing the Pentagon in size was not the primary objective. Instead, the project’s scale was a reflection of the immense demand and enthusiasm from the diamond companies themselves, with all offices being purchased well in advance of the construction.
